Ego Nwodim leaves ‘SNL’ after seven seasons: ‘I am immensely grateful to Lorne’

Ego Nwodim is leaving “Saturday Night Live” after seven seasons as a cast member.

“The hardest part of a great party is knowing when to say goodnight,” Nwodim wrote on her Instagram story. “But after seven unforgettable seasons, I have decided to leave SNL. I am immensely grateful to Lorne for the opportunity, to my castmates, the writers, and the crew for their brilliance, support, and friendship. Week after week on that stage taught me more than I could have ever imagined, and I will carry those memories (and that laughter) with me always.”

Nwodim joined the show for its 44th season in 2018 was later promoted to the main cast in 2020.

Nwodim is best known for role as “Lisa from Temecula.”

Earlier this month, the NBC comedy show announced that Veronika Slowikowska, Kam Patterson, Ben Marshall, Tommy Brennan and Jeremy Culhane will join the cast after the show revamped its lineup.
